THE CASTLE OF TATA IN THE JAGIELLON ERA TIBOR NEUMANN This study takes a look at the history of the castle of Tata in the decades after the death of king Matthias (1458-1490). The history of the castle at that time was closely linked with the history of Komárom: before his death king Matthias mortgaged the two castles to his illegitimate child Prince János Corvin, which was confirmed by the parliament in 1490 and thus the new king Vladislas II (1490-1516) was obliged to accept it. The author - contrary to the previous theories - concluded that the prince owned the two castles until March 1493 but then he gave them over for free, as part of a political deal with king Vladislas II, who found it important to take over Tata and Komárom castles personally. The castle ofTata had its second heyday during the reign ofking Vladislas: the monarch stayed in Buda much more than his predecessors and quite often visited Tata and its surroundings especially for recreation and hunting.
